AGraph.as:
package
{
import flash.net.URLRequest;
import flash.display.Sprite;
import flash.display.Loader;
public class AGraph extends Sprite
{
public function AGraph(){
super();
}
public function AddPic(name:String){
var url:URLRequest=new URLRequest("Pic/"+name+".jpg");
var pic:Loader = new Loader ;
pic.load(url);
addChild(pic);
}
}
}
第一帧:
var XX:AGraph=new AGraph()
XX.x=10;
XX.y=10;
XX.AddPic("head1")
文件确认已经加载成功了,求问为什么显示不出来这个图片。
Flashas3.0类的问题,继承Sprite并调用类内函数在该图中加载外部文件。
答案:2 悬赏:20 手机版
解决时间 2021-12-16 05:02
- 提问者网友:滚出爷的世界
- 2021-12-15 15:19
最佳答案
- 五星知识达人网友:何以畏孤独
- 2022-01-05 18:31
最后加一句:
this.addChild(XX);
你只是定义,但是没有放到舞台上。
this.addChild(XX);
你只是定义,但是没有放到舞台上。
全部回答
- 1楼网友:野味小生
- 2022-01-05 19:28
搜一下:Flash as3.0类的问题,继承Sprite并调用类内函数在该图中加载外部文件。
我要举报
如以上回答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
点此我要举报以上问答信息
大家都在看
推荐资讯